      Yesterday, The Prince of Wales presented honours to remarkable people from across the UK during an Investiture ceremony at Buckingham Palace.
🎵 Congratulations to award-winning songwriter Mitch Murray, who received a CBE for Services to Music.
Major Nicola Wetherill was awarded an MBE after she made history by planning and leading the first all-female team across the Antarctic unassisted.
Corporal Netra Rana was seriously injured when his vehicle hit an IED south of Kandahar in January 2008. Since recovering from his injuries, Corporal Netra Rana has competed in sitting volleyball competitions and is a GB Paralympian and Invictus Games medal winner. He was awarded an MBE during today’s Investiture ceremony at Buckingham Palace.
 Golfer Georgia Hall won the 2018 Women’s British Open.
Today Georgia was presented with an MBE from The Prince of Wales for Services to Golfing.More photos below.
